Ultrastructure of clear cell carcinoma of the ovary. Case report and review of the literature.

C Y Genton.   

Abstract

The fine structure of an ovarian clear cell carcinoma in a 65 year old woman was analysed. The tumor cells were of both clear and "hobnail" types. Both were characterized by the presence of short microvilli, abundant glycogen granules, a well-developed granular endoplasmic reticulum and Golgi apparatus, scanty lysosomes and very few lipid bodies. The tubules and gland-like spaces were always separated from the stroma by a basement membrane. At ultrastructural level the tumor cells do not resemble at all those of cleaar cell renal carcinomas. On the other hand, their submicroscopic features are strongly similar to those of the clear cell tumors found elsewhere in the female genital tract, emphasizing therewith their very probable müllerian origin. It is recommended to eliminate the term "mesonephroma ovarii" to designate the clear cell carcinomas of the ovary.
